Stelo Glucose Biosensor
Stelo is the first FDA-cleared CGM specifically designed for non-insulin users, making it the premier choice for longevity enthusiasts. It utilizes the same high-accuracy sensor technology as the medical-grade G7 but optimized for metabolic health tracking without requiring a prescription.
Quality & Materials
The sensor uses a glucose oxidase enzymatic filament. The adhesive is a medical-grade, biocompatible acrylic-based pressure-sensitive adhesive designed to minimize skin irritation over a 15-day period.
Evidence & Testing
Leverages the same clinical foundation as the Dexcom G7, which shows a Mean Absolute Relative Difference (MARD) of approximately 8.2%, the industry benchmark for accuracy.
Brand Transparency
Dexcom is a publicly traded medical device company with rigorous FDA oversight. Stelo's software is purpose-built to show 'time in range' and glucose spikes rather than medical alerts, tailored for health-conscious users.
Value Assessment
At $99 for a 30-day supply (two 15-day sensors), it is currently the most cost-effective way to access high-end CGM hardware legally in the US without insurance coverage.
Why Not Alternatives?
Unlike the Dexcom G7 or Libre 3, Stelo does not require a physician's prescription or a third-party markup service like Levels or Nutrisense. It offers a longer 15-day wear time compared to the G7's 10 days, providing better value for those focused on long-term metabolic trends rather than acute insulin management.
